“President-elect Biden’s COVID-19 relief proposal is a critical first step in rebuilding our democratic institutions and ending hunger and poverty. We therefore call on the White House and Congress to ensure a peaceful transition and turn now their attention to those who have been hardest hit, including frontline workers and communities of color, and swiftly pass this package. The package aims to bring an end to the pandemic, fix our broken economy, and help millions in the United States recover from unemployment and put food on the table. The package further aims to address the devastating impacts of a global health and hunger crisis that pose a threat to our wellbeing and security here at home. 

“Specifically, among other provisions, the package extends unemployment insurance and a 15 percent increase to the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) through at least September – helping people feed their families and make ends meet. The package further provides an additional $1,400 per-person direct stimulus payment to working families, temporarily expands both the Child Tax and Earned Income Tax credits, and proposes to raise the minimum wage to $15 per hour. Finally, the package provides crucial funding for the global response to COVID-19 to address the global health and hunger crisis and support efforts to distribute medical aid for COVID-19.
